What Is a Whisky Lottery?

A whisky lottery is a lottery-style sales service where, for each entry purchased, one bottle is delivered at random from a pre-announced lineup.

Not knowing which bottle will arrive — that "surprise you can't choose" — adds a small thrill to everyday life.

All entries in the Tachibana E-Sake Shop lottery are guaranteed to receive a bottle; there are no losing draws. There is also a chance to receive a coveted premium bottle.
